- Kostic 3mo agoAuth with Github Copilot and then point it to localhost[0]. Hopefully the auth to Copilot requirement will be dropped for local models at some point. Would love to use a fully open stack (VSCodium and everything) in the future. My config: ``` [ { "name": "http://127.0.0.1:8888/v1 http://127.0.0.1:8888/v1", "vendor": "customendpoint", "apiKey": "llama.cpp", "models": [ { "id": "gemma4-31b", "name": "Gemma 4 31B", "url": "http://127.0.0.1:8888/v1/chat/completions http://127.0.0.1:8888/v1/chat/completions", "toolCalling": true, "vision": true, "maxInputTokens": 65536, "maxOutputTokens": 8192 }, { "id": "qwen3.6-27b", "name": "Qwen 3.6 27B", "url": "http://127.0.0.1:8888/v1/chat/completions http://127.0.0.1:8888/v1/chat/completions", "toolCalling": true, "vision": true, "maxInputTokens": 180224, "maxOutputTokens": 8192 } ] } ] ``` [0] https://code.visualstudio.com/blogs/2025/10/22/bring-your-own-key https://code.visualstudio.com/blogs/2025/10/22/bring-your-ow...
